how does one insert a comma that will print between the lastname and suffix
fields in a mailmerge; eg John Jones, B.Sc.? I'm using Word and Excel for the database. all other functions are OK, including a coma between fields for city and state, eg Syracuse, New York. I can't get the comma to print between last name and suffix. |
